Ampahunter: I think we're talking about the same thing. Here's a picture. The set screw at the white arrow is the one you loosen to move the whole bracket with the adjustment knob at the red arrow. We(LEN) heated the nut at the red arrow, put a screw driver in the screw at thegreen arrow and tightened the knob with a set of vice grips once the locktite was heated enough to break loose. When it cooled the play was all gone from the adjustment knob and the sound gone. Before we did that, even with the set screw tightened all the way the adjustment screw/nob had 1/2 revolution of play in it.
